Liverpool announces Arne Slot as new manager

Liverpool have announced that manager Arne Slot from Feyenoord as their new manager, set to replace the legendary Jürgen Klopp next season.

Slot, who has been at the helm of the Eredivisie club since 2021, led Feyenoord to the league title in the 2022/23 season and the KNVB Cup this year. Additionally, the manager led Feyenoord to their first-ever Europa Conference League final in his debut season.

The Dutch manager’s appointment was heavily speculated after multiple reports of his move to Liverpool next season, with Slot even confirming his wish to be at Anfield this summer.

Slot will be replacing legendary Liverpool manager Jürgen Klopp after spending nine years with the club and receiving an incredible farewell by fans in the German’s last-ever home game on Sunday.

Klopp led The Reds to a Premier League, UEFA Champions League, Club World Cup, UEFA Super Cup, FA Cup, Community Shield and two Carabao Cups.

The former Liverpool manager used his farewell ceremony to welcome Slot to the club, encouraging the fans to believe in the new start and starting a chant with the incoming manager’s name with the fans present at Andield.
